Draw a circle of radius 4.2. Draw a pair of tangents to this circle inclined to each other at an angle of 45°

Steps of Construction:
Step 1: Draw a circle with center O and radius = 4.2 cm.
Step 2: Draw any diameter AOB of this circle.
Step 3: Construct ∠BOC = 45°. such that the radius OC meets the circle at C.
Step4: Draw AM ⊥ AB and CN ⊥ OC.
AM and CN intersect at P.

Thus, PA and PC are the required tangents to the given circle inclined at an angle of 45°.
